Hi all,

I have recently got a QX6700. I know these chips run hot, so i got myself a Zalman 9500 AT. I was wondering what is the best program that i can use to monitor the temps of the cores, and CPU itself?

I have an ASUS P5W64WS Pro Mobo. I checked the temps in BIOS, and it says its sitting at 70 Degrees Celcuis. Is this normal? the HSF is COLD to touch, so i dont know how that reading can be correct? The HSF is firmly on the CPU, and I'm using Zalman SG1 paste.

Any help would be greatly appreciated.

To be on the safe side, it's recommended to keep the temperature of your cores below the thermal specification. With a proper aftermarket cooler you shouldn't even reach 60C (reported by CoreTemp) under extended periods of full load.

The variance between different programs regarding a single "CPU temperature" makes it a bit difficult to judge, core temperatures are (in my experience) better.
